Vast majority of Americans say congressional Republicans, not Biden, are dooming bipartisanship
While Washington reporters are busy asking whether President Joe Biden is living up to his promises to reach across the aisle, far more Americans think it's congressional Republicans who are failing the bipartisanship test.
In a new ABC News/Ipsos poll, fully 67% of respondents say GOP leaders in Congress are doing too little to compromise with Biden, while just 22% called their approach "about the right amount" and 10% said they were doing too much.
Meanwhile, most Americans—51%—say Biden is compromising "about the right amount" with Republican leaders, while 39% say he's doing too little and 9% say he's compromising "too much."
So overall 60% of Americans say the president is either executing the right amount of bipartisanship or too much of it. "
